Transaction 34dafc7175c6de2b5bf2a92270315b8e37a5b9ec394863527ba608efed673b03
1 Input
1 Output
-
34dafc7175c6de2b5bf2a92270315b8e37a5b9ec394863527ba608efed673b03:0
- value
- 578161
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ca8eaf8fda1f664e6cf54e7daab1da30e825287 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19SwXGVqZw7EYUpxCxtTjrLZqdU2PwZvdf